Ikaruga is a 2D vertical scrolling shooter made up of 3D sprites. Ikaruga is famous for its high paced action, its original shooter gameplay features and the massive amounts of projectiles on the screen.
In Ikaruga, you're the pilot of a vehicle that has the special ability to switch elements between white and black (light and dark). As one element, you're invincible from that same element while being able to deal double damage to an enemy of the opposite element. Thus by switching to the opposite element of an enemy you increase the difficulty of the game, the speed at which you can defeat your enemy and thus your overall score.
